Tulsa Health Department Offers Clarity On Scheduling Second Dose

The Tulsa Health Department said if you got your first COVID-19 vaccine shot at one of its clinics, you don’t need to schedule an appointment for a second dose.

The department said you should return for your second shot after 21 days if you got the Pfizer vaccine or 28 days if you received Moderna’s. THD said you need to go back to the same place and same time of day you got your first shot.

The department said those people don’t need to schedule their appointment through the portal and should bring their vaccine card to their second appointment.

The department said it added more than 2,700 new appointments to the portal Wednesday night.
